Christmas Tree Spinach Dip Breadsticks

Description

These festive breadsticks shaped like a Christmas tree are filled with a delicious spinach dip, making for a stunning and tasty centerpiece for your holiday gatherings.


Ingredients

  • Breadstick Dough
  • Fresh Spinach
  • Cream Cheese
  • Sour Cream
  • Garlic Powder
  • Cheddar Cheese
  • Parmesan Cheese
  • Herbs (Parsley, Basil, or Oregano)

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Dough: Roll out your breadstick dough on a clean surface to an even thickness of about half an inch.
  2. Make the Spinach Dip: In a mixing bowl, combine spinach, cream cheese, sour cream, garlic powder, cheddar, and parmesan. Stir until well mixed.
  3. Shape the Breadsticks: Cut the rolled-out dough into equal strips and arrange them in a triangular shape.
  4. Fill the Breadsticks: Spoon the spinach dip along the center of each dough strip, fold the edges over the dip and twist.
  5. Bake: Transfer to a baking sheet and bake at 375°F (190°C) for 20 to 25 minutes until golden brown.
  6. Serve Warm: Allow to cool slightly and serve warm, best enjoyed fresh.

Notes

For a lighter option, consider using Neufchâtel cheese or Greek yogurt instead of cream cheese and sour cream. Make sure to drain excess moisture from spinach.
